Travel Designer Group has relocated its Technology Division to a brand-new, state-of-the-art office at Mondeal Heights, which also houses the company’s corporate headquarters. TT Bureau This strategic expansion comes as part of Travel Designer Group’s ongoing commitment to innovation, operational excellence and delivering best-in-class solutions to its partners worldwide. The …
Read More »